SENIOR FULL STACK ENGINEER
We’re looking for a Senior Full Stack Engineer to join our team where you will be instrumental in defining our software, team and culture. As part of a small, dynamic team, you’ll have the opportunity to shape the user experience and technical architecture of our platform.
You will:
- Collaborate to define product requirements, technical specifications, and development roadmaps.
- Design and develop responsive and intuitive user interfaces using modern front-end technologies such as React.
- Architect and develop scalable and maintainable back-end services and APIs.
- Build and optimise database schemas and queries to support the storage and retrieval of application data.
- Implement best practices for code quality, testing, and deployment automation to continuously improve our DevEx and ensure the reliability and scalability of our platform.
What we’re looking for:
- Demonstrated proficiency with AWS and/or GCP cloud services and a deep understanding of building services and applications in Typescript
- Strong understanding of front-end architecture and design principles, with a focus on creating intuitive and user-friendly interfaces optimised for analytics and data presentation.
- Bonus: A history of building and integrating tooling to optimise and improve the developer experience.
- Bonus: You’re an accomplished data engineer, fluent in Python or similar, who has designed and built data ETL pipelines and worked with large scale data sets.
- Bonus: Familiarity with ML frameworks (e.g., TensorFlow, PyTorch, Scikit-learn) and experience deploying at scale.
- Bonus: You have experience working on a GIS/mapping product.
- Bonus: You’ve worked at an early-stage tech startup.
About you:
- You care deeply about our environment and want to play your part in addressing the challenges
- You are patient, empathetic and can zoom from the big picture to the smallest detail
- You want to unlock the value in our data to make a real difference in the race to net zero
Our stack:
We’ve included our tech stack below so you can check if you’d like to work with it. We don’t expect you to have worked with everything.
- Typescript, Next.js and Python
- React + shadcn-ui + TailwindCSS
- Mapbox, deck.gl and OpenStreetMap
- Github actions, Sentry
The package:
We are a pioneering business at an early stage and we strongly believe in shared ownership – join us now and you can expect significant equity alongside a competitive salary.
Interview Process
- Video call with our Co-Founder & CTO, Tom
- Technical task
- Meet the team onsite